Randy Jackson Says He’d Only Return to ‘American Idol’ If He Can Host Alongside Ryan Seacrest

We’re still trying to wrap our heads around WHY this ‘American Idol’ reboot is happening, but in the latest ‘AI’ news Randy Jackson could be returning to the show — but not as a judge.

via Page Six:

“They wanted me to take Ryan Seacrest’s job, because they said ‘Look man, look, you got it. You know how to do it, dawg,’” Jackson, 60, told Entertainment Tonight on Thursday. “I would only host with Ryan. He’s my friend. You know let’s see — Kelly [Ripa] and Ryan, Ryan and Randy. Oh man. It’s gonna work man. I feel it!”

The music producer and former “Idol” judge is enthusiastic about the return of the series, which moved from Fox to ABC.

“I’m happy for it! Listen, it’s a great show,” he said. “I think it’s still the best of its kind ever, so I’m really happy, you know what I mean? It’s a great, great show. I’m sure it’s gonna be fun.”

He was particularly enthused about Katy Perry as a judge, even though her alleged $25 million payday may have irked Seacrest to the point of stalling his own talks to return.

“Katy’s great, love her,” he said. “She guest-judged with us one season … Love her, I’m a fan, I’m a friend. She’s dope. She’s talented.”

As for who he’d want to join her on the panel this time around, he only had two words: “Simon Cowell.”
